Statewide Warrant Search Utah: What Is An Active Warrant Search In Utah?<\/h2>\n

An active warrant search is the process of looking for a warrant that is currently valid. If someone had an arrest warrant in the past, which may show up on a background check, this is not a current \u2018active\u2019 warrant, so the search process for old arrests and old warrants can be a little different.<\/p>\n

But, an active warrant for someone\u2019s arrest is valid at the present time, and it means that that person can be arrested, or have their property can be searched, depending on the type of warrant issued.<\/p>\n

It will remain under \u2018active\u2019 status until the warrant is complete.<\/p>\n

An active warrant search in Utah can provide individuals with information regarding outstanding warrants for a person\u2019s arrest in Utah. Warrants can either be issued by smaller areas, such as local county jurisdictions, or the state. A warrant lookup search helps the individual identify current active arrest warrants, past warrants, and search warrants that have been issued for someone\u2019s home or property. 1<\/sup><\/p>\n
